CityLas VegasStateNVShiftVariesType of ShiftFull TimeDepartmentHotel Ops (excluding Housekeeping & EVS)Decatur Front Desk Supervisor Arizona Charlie’s Decatur (Las Vegas, NV)Description:Summary: Responsible for supervising, coordinating and directing the activities of front office in a manner which will maximize guest service and staff productivity, while minimizing cost. A “working supervisor” position that also performs the duties of a Front Desk Clerk, as needed. Assists the Director of Hotel Operations in the administration of the Front Desk.Essential Functions:Assists the Director of Hotel Operations with hiring of assigned staffTrains, evaluates, and supervises the front desk staff.Ensures proper staffing/scheduling and that employees receive adequate guidance and resources for achievement of job responsibilities.Completes projects assigned by the Director of Hotel Operations.Monitors front line staff to ensure that the front desk is running efficiently and the level of guest service meets standards.Investigates and corrects shortages and errorsWorks with hotel management team in planning for hotel promotions, special events and sales groups to ensure maximum utilization of room and block ratesWorks with sales and housekeeping to ensure that all departments are coordinated to ensure guest satisfaction.Investigates and resolves guest complaints and comments; follow up with involved employees to resolve the matter to the guests’ satisfaction.Maintains established credit policies; take appropriate action in obtaining payments when guest’s ledger accounts exceed normal limits and assists in any collection problems on overdue accounts.Other duties as assigned.Requirements:Qualifications/Requirements:1-2 years hotel front desk experience preferredPrevious management experience in hotel/casino environment preferredPrevious experience with LMS preferredMust be able to prioritize and work with little direction or supervisionExperience with effective organization and time management involving multiple prioritiesExcellent verbal and written communication skillsOutstanding guest service skillsPresent a professional appearanceAbility to effectively communicate in small and large group situations, as well as one-on-oneAbility to communicate effectively in EnglishHigh school diploma or equivalentBachelors or Associates degree preferredRequired Work CardsN/APhysical RequirementsSit at a desk or table (approx. 50% of the time)Walk, stand or stoop (approx. 50% of the time)Occasionally lift, carry, push, pull or otherwise move objects weighing up to 25 lbs.Work for sustained periods of time maintaining concentrated attention to detailVision, speech, hearing, and literacy (critical)DisclaimerThe above statements are intended to describe the general nature and level of work being performed by people assigned to this classification.
